Our History
The property has been owned by the Eck family since 1985. Little has changed in the landscape surrounding Brandywine Manor House since the first residents lived here. The original log house was converted into the current 2 1/2 story dwelling in 1740 by Samuel Mackelduff, the son of James and Jane Mackelduff, who were part of the 1722 Scots/Irish migration from Maryland and Delaware into southern Pennsylvania. They established a large and successful 1,210-acre plantation along the west branch of the Brandywine Creek and built one of the first, if not the first, grist and saw mills in the area. The Mackelduff family was very influential in the community and were instrumental in founding the nearby Forks of the Brandywine Presbyterian Church.
In 1985, Dr. Gordon and Nancy Eck purchased the property. After raising their six children, they founded Brandywine Manor House and hosted their first wedding in 2003. Over two decades after its inception, Brandywine Manor House is still family owned and operated.
